Output e6cbcb856e51f175e3fb0ca44fa4703a2c0990b76f62bbd77d721b61a31eb32e:9

value
2372052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cc043af23e1abe87af90717c7df158931253da7 OP_EQUAL
address
3Bc3E2S9SjREWZrUudozwKdS5qBTteTpnV
transaction
e6cbcb856e51f175e3fb0ca44fa4703a2c0990b76f62bbd77d721b61a31eb32e
confirmations
289096
spent
true